Steps:
- 1. Line a jelly roll pan (10x15 or 11x17) with foil, butter or spray foil and set aside.
- 2. In a heavy 3qt saucepan add sugar, cinnamon, cayenne, nutmeg, allspice, syrups and water. C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ally until sugar is disolved and mixture comes to a full boil. Add butter, continue cooking, stirring occasionally, until candy thermometer reaches 300
- 3. Then stir in nuts until well mixed. Remove from heat, stir in soda until foamy. Immediately pour mixture, while still foamy onto prepared pan, spreading to 1/8"-1/4" thickness. Cool completely. Break into pieces. Store in air tight container.
